Covent Garden Hotel - London, United Kingdom 4 star hotel

Address: 10 Monmouth Street, London, WC2H 9HB
Covent Garden Hotel details:  Covent Garden Hotel Is Directly In The Center Of Londonstheater District Only A Short Walk To Soho And The Royalopera House. Given Its Proximity To The Entertainment Andmedia Community Accommodating Features Have Been Added Tothe Hotel. The Recent Addition Of A 53 Seat State Of The Artscreening Room Is Available For Film Companies Andadvertising Agencies To Impress Clients While Seated Initalian Leather Chairs. There Are Even Future Plans For Afilm Club To View Pre Releases And Cult Classics. To Meetthe Demands Of Other Executive Types There Are 2 Privateconference Areas. One Is Designed As A More Relaxed Drawingroom With Vivid Upholstery And Furniture While The Other Isa More Formal Boardroom. Covent Gardens Restaurant Brasserie Max Is A Favorite Meeting Place For Londoners Andhas Recently Been Extended To Three Times Its Original Size.the Pewter Bar Cozy Banquettes And Tucked Away Corners Areperfect For Post Theater Conversation. Individually Designedrooms Offer Indulgences Such As King Size Beds Solidgranite Bathrooms And A Minibar.

I must say firstly that I visited this hotel with a journalist friend who had been given a freebie by the hotel PR. Consequently we had one of the suites (Scarlett Johannsen was in the other suite next door). Normaly I believe the suite we were in was about ?1,500 per night. Definitely for special occasions only unless you are Hollywood star and the studio is paying for it! The suite had a sitting room, a study and a mezzanine level with the bedroom and bathroom overlooking the sitting room. Everything was absolutely gorgeous although I was a bit disappointed with the travel size Molton Brown toiletries in the bathroom as for that price I would have expected full size! We had dinner in the restaurant and it was well executed and the service exemplary. The bar is also a real treat and is somewhere that I have been several times with friends as it is a bit quieter than most places in that area and is a bit more sophisticated if you aren't 18! Really lovely hotel and best of all is the amazing location. Worst thing was the view-non-existent but huge windows- we actually were overlooked by office workers (it was a Friday) opposite all having a fag on the roof directly opposite.
